As of Oct '25, Realtor.com reports that the median days on market for a home in Tower District, Fresno, CA is 70. This is a increase of 82.0% from last year, suggesting that homes are sitting on the market longer than last year. The percentage of listed homes with a reduced price is 19.0%, representing a small inventory and little supply pressure on home prices.

Demographics — Tower District, Fresno, CA

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Tower District, Fresno, CA has a population of 45,200, which has increased by 2.5% over the past 5 years. Tower District, Fresno, CA is a popular place for families, as children make up 32.6% of the population. The area has a poorly educated workforce, with 8.9%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are few residents working remotely, with 6.1% reporting working from home.

As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Tower District, Fresno, CA is a predominantly hispanic area, with 75.4% of the population identifying as hispanic. The hispanic population has shrunk by 0.7%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Tower District, Fresno, CA is asian, making up 10.6%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 26.8% of the population in Tower District, Fresno, CA, and this percentage has decreased by 27.8%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ting fewer immigrants are calling the area home.

Mortgage and Risk — Tower District, Fresno, CA

According to HUD data as of 2023, there were 201 mortgage originations in Tower District, Fresno, CA, of which 65.0% of loans were conventional mortgages. The average loan-to-value was 75.0%, with 47.0% above 90% LTV (very high). This implies large mortgage risk in Tower District, Fresno, CA. Investor activity is low, as 4.0% of loans were by investors. 16.0% of loans were cash-out refinances, suggesting many homeowners are tapping equity.

Rentals and Section 8 — Tower District, Fresno, CA

As of 2024, the percent of homes in Tower District, Fresno, CA under the Section 8 program is 12.2%. This is considered low, suggesting that the neighborhood is sparsely composed of Section 8 homes. Section 8 opportunity is good when HUD pays more than market rent. 2-bedroom and 4-bedroom units appear to be good home sizes to consider for Section 8 housing in Tower District, Fresno, CA, because HUD payments exceed market rent, while 1-bedroom and 3-bedroom units do not.
